Glasgow Council Equal Pay Reckoning | Glasgow News

from Glasgow News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!

Glasgow City Council is rolling out a long-awaited equal pay system set for April 2027, aiming to fix decades of gender pay inequality — but it means roughly 1,000 staff (11%) could face pay cuts. The council plans to soften the blow with six months of protected pay and regrading to minimize losses, though the new rates will become permanent after that. Negotiations are ongoing, with unions preparing to vote on acceptance; if talks fail, “fire and rehire” may be on the table. The financial impact is huge, with millions in back pay and potential borrowing needed — a complex move toward fairness that’s already hitting some workers hard.
